GSA East London, South Africa
SA East London is a community based organisation that are envisaging an inclusive and diverse East Coast Community!
To help grow inclusivity in our area the GSA EL hope to support organisations already providing services to LGTBQIA+ communities, to support and set up safe and inclusive events for both queer and straight persons, and to advocate for more inclusive practices at health care facilities, schools, businesses, churches etc.

Dr Muller qualified as a Family Physician Specialist in the UK in 2003 and has worked as a school doctor in both the UK and South Africa. Currently she lives in East London, South Africa. She is on the exec of the Rural Doctors Association of Southern Africa as well as the Southern African Sexual Health Association and the convenor for the Diploma of HIV Management with the Colleges of Medicine of South Africa. As a lecturer with WSU she is involved extensively in the education of medical students, interns, registrars (trainee specialists) and in May and June 2022 she facilitated a country wide lecture tour on sexual health for teachers across South African. She is the mother of two teenagers and a parent at Lilyfontein School.
